Nanollose Ltd
Nanollose Limited, a biomaterials company, engages in the research and development, and promotion of microbial cellulose technologies in Australia. The company offers Nullarbor Fibre, a tree-free Nullarbor lyocell fibre for use in textiles; Jelli Grow, an alternative seed germination and plant growing material; and Nufolium that is used for nonwoven applications, such as wipes. Nanollose Ltd (NC6) - Total Liabilities
Latest total liabilities as of June 2025: AU$351.38K AUD
Based on the latest financial reports, Nanollose Ltd (NC6) has total liabilities worth AU$351.38K AUD as of June 2025.
Total liabilities represent everything the company owes to external parties, combining both current liabilities—like accounts payable, short-term debt, and accrued expenses—and non-current liabilities such as long-term debt, pension obligations, lease liabilities, and deferred tax liabilities.

Liquidity & Leverage Metrics
Key Metrics Explained
| Metric | Value | Description |
|---|---|---|
| Current Ratio | 2.07 | Measures ability to pay short-term obligations (Current Assets ÷ Current Liabilities) |
| Quick Ratio | N/A | More stringent measure of short-term liquidity ((Current Assets - Inventory) ÷ Current Liabilities) |
| Cash Ratio | 1.76 | Most conservative liquidity measure (Cash & Equivalents ÷ Current Liabilities) |
| Debt to Equity | 0.89 | Measures financial leverage (Total Liabilities ÷ Shareholder Equity) |
| Debt to Assets | 0.47 | Portion of assets financed with debt (Total Liabilities ÷ Total Assets) |

Annual Total Liabilities for Nanollose Ltd (2015–2025)
The table below shows the annual total liabilities of Nanollose Ltd from 2015 to 2025.
| Year | Total Liabilities |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2025-06-30 | AU$351.38K | -24.54% |
| 2024-06-30 | AU$465.64K | +156.40% |
| 2023-06-30 | AU$181.61K | +0.05% |
| 2022-06-30 | AU$181.51K | -64.26% |
| 2021-06-30 | AU$507.83K | +114.50% |
| 2020-06-30 | AU$236.75K | +49.64% |
| 2019-06-30 | AU$158.22K | -1.34% |
| 2018-06-30 | AU$160.38K | -14.99% |
| 2017-06-30 | AU$188.65K | +759.69% |
| 2016-06-30 | AU$21.94K | +37.15% |
| 2015-06-30 | AU$16.00K | -- |
